By Mat Ward Do you think there’s no good protest music these days? So did I, until I started looking for it. The truth is, it’s always been out there – it’s just a bit difficult to find. Every month, I search it out, listen to it all, then round up the best of it that relates to that month’s political news. Here’s the round-up for April 2022. 1. UNSANITARY NAPKIN – ALL BILLIONAIRES ARE BASTARDS On April 1, Amazon staff in New York City won a historic ballot to form a union. The move came despite CEO Jeff Bezos’ “racist” attempts to smear the organisers. A week earlier, New Zealand punks Unsanitary Napkin released their album, which takes...
